In 2022, Frantz Medical deployed the Jeeva Visits Scheduling Platform to run multi-site Phase II clinical trials in the United States. The Jeeva Visits Scheduling Platform was configured to centralize Patient Management and clinical data workflows, with module usage including EDC/CTMS functionality and a Schedule of Visits and patient engagement capability as reflected in vendor case materials and press coverage.
Deployment targeted clinical operations, data management, and patient engagement across participating trial sites, providing a unified scheduling layer for visit planning, enrollment tracking, and protocol amendment coordination. Governance and process changes centralized workflow orchestration and role based access for site and sponsor users, and the engagement notes indicate improved speed of protocol amendments and operational execution following the rollout.

In 2023, George Mason University implemented Jeeva Visits Scheduling Platform for Patient Management to support investigator initiated studies in the United States, with George Mason University ICAP and the Small Business Development Center providing grant and equity support for the engagement. The deployment focused on patient facing workflows, integrating the Jeeva Visits Scheduling Platform into clinical research operations for consent and visit scheduling across investigator led trials.
Implementation centered on two primary modules identified in vendor testimonial content, the video eConsent or eConsent module, and the Schedule of Visits module. Jeeva Visits Scheduling Platform was configured to support video consenting and electronic consent capture, and to orchestrate study visit calendars and scheduling logic, aligning patient facing consenting with visit sequencing and protocol driven visit windows.
Operational coverage targeted investigator initiated studies managed by George Mason University research teams, using patient facing features to streamline consent interactions with participants in the United States. The scope included research coordinators and study staff workflows for enrollment, consent administration, and visit scheduling for clinical protocols.
Governance emphasized process change in consent and scheduling workflows, with administrative oversight by the university research offices supporting investigator initiated studies. Vendor testimonial reporting noted saved staff time and improved consent efficiency as outcomes following use of the video eConsent and Schedule of Visits capabilities in Jeeva Visits Scheduling Platform.
